Did God Merely Use Mary as an "Oven"?
Mary is often dismissed by some Christian opponents of the Church as an “oven” for Jesus, a necessary womb to grow the fetal Son of Man. After his birth, the holy yet still sinful Mary fell away into relative insignificance. It is said she doesn’t have any subsequent big appearances or speaking lines in the New Testament.

His Mom Is Your Mom, Too
You need to know Jesus personally, both as our majestic King and our intimate Friend. He is God, the Creator and Lover of our souls. But you are also invited to have a personal relationship with Mary, for not only is she the Queen Mother of King Jesus -- the mother of God -- she is your mother, too. I have learned that not only does Mary always point us to Jesus, but Jesus also points us to Mary.

Being Catholic Matters
“Catholic” is not just one among many acceptable religions, philosophies, or even Christian denominations. To think a person’s church or religious affiliation is unimportant, as long as he is generally “good,” is to overlook stark incompatibilities between the Catholic Church and other religions.
